Rise above party politics, support farmers’ interest: Bhupesh Baghel

Chief Minister Bhupesh Baghel said in his address to the meeting of Chhattisgarh MPs held at Mantralaya Mahanadi Bhavan that Member of Parliaments from Chhattisgarh should rise above the party politics and come together for farmers’ interest to raise the issue of Central Government’s permission for paddy procurement from farmers at minimum support price of Rs 2500 per quintal and procurement of 32 lakh metric tons of rice from Chhattisgarh for central pool.

The meeting was attended by State’s Agriculture Minister Ravindra Choubey, Members of Lok Sabha Dr Jyotsana Mahant, Deepak Baij and Member of Rajya Sabha Chhaya Verma, Chief Secretary RP Mandal, Principal Secretary to Chief Minister Gaurav Dwivedi , Principal Secretary Agriculture and Agricultural Production Commissioner Dr Maninder Kaur Dwivedi, Secretary of Food Department Dr Kamalpreet Singh.

Baghel said that in 2014 central government led by Prime Minister Narendra Modi had said that the rice procurement will not be done from the state governments that are providing bonus to farmers on paddy procurement at support price, for central pool.

But despite that rice was being procured for central pool from farmers by slackening the aforementioned provision for last two years. In year 2019-20, we have requested Prime Minister to slacken the provision this year as well and procure 32 lakh metric tons of rice from Chhattisgarh, because this year inflow of paddy in large quantity is expected.

“We have written letters in the context to Prime Minister and Central Food Minister, but they have responded with disagreement letter, stating that procurement of paddy at Rs 2500 per quintal would disturb the market,” he said.

Chief Minister said in the meeting that procurement of paddy at Rs 2500 per quintal in Chhattisgarh has flourished the market. He requested all the MPs, farmers and businessmen to write letters to Prime Minister requesting slackening of the provision to procure 32 lakh metric tons of rice from Chhattisgarh for central pool.
